/*
|
||||||
|
* IoGetDeviceInterfaces
|
||||||
|
*
|
||||||
|
* Returns a list of device interfaces of a particular device interface class.
|
||||||
|
*
|
||||||
|
* Parameters
|
||||||
|
* InterfaceClassGuid
|
||||||
|
* Points to a class GUID specifying the device interface class.
|
||||||
|
*
|
||||||
|
* PhysicalDeviceObject
|
||||||
|
* Points to an optional PDO that narrows the search to only the
|
||||||
|
* device interfaces of the device represented by the PDO.
|
||||||
|
*
|
||||||
|
* Flags
|
||||||
|
* Specifies flags that modify the search for device interfaces. The
|
||||||
|
* DEVICE_INTERFACE_INCLUDE_NONACTIVE flag specifies that the list of
|
||||||
|
* returned symbolic links should contain also disabled device
|
||||||
|
* interfaces in addition to the enabled ones.
|
||||||
|
*
|
||||||
|
* SymbolicLinkList
|
||||||
|
* Points to a character pointer that is filled in on successful return
|
||||||
|
* with a list of unicode strings identifying the device interfaces
|
||||||
|
* that match the search criteria. The newly allocated buffer contains
|
||||||
|
* a list of symbolic link names. Each unicode string in the list is
|
||||||
|
* null-terminated; the end of the whole list is marked by an additional
|
||||||
|
* NULL. The caller is responsible for freeing the buffer (ExFreePool)
|
||||||
|
* when it is no longer needed.
|
||||||
|
* If no device interfaces match the search criteria, this routine
|
||||||
|
* returns STATUS_SUCCESS and the string contains a single NULL
|
||||||
|
* character.
|
||||||
|
*
|
||||||
|
* Status
|
||||||
|
* @unimplemented
|
||||||
|
*
|
||||||
|
* The parameters PhysicalDeviceObject and Flags aren't correctly
|
||||||
|
* processed. Rest of the cases was tested under Win XP and the
|
||||||
|
* function worked correctly.
|
||||||
|
*/
